ChatGPT技术框架(tcc框架)
ChatGPT技术框架介绍
ChatGPT是一种基于深度学习的自然语言处理模型,它能够生成与人类对话相似的回复。它是OpenAI公司于2020年发布的,是GPT-3模型的一个变种。ChatGPT的技术框架(TCC框架)是指它的训练、推理和控制三个主要组成部分。本文将详细介绍ChatGPT的TCC框架。
训练
在ChatGPT的训练阶段,首先需要构建一个庞大的对话数据集。这个数据集可以包含从社交媒体、聊天记录、电子邮件等多种渠道收集到的对话。然后,通过预处理和清洗数据,将其转化为模型可以理解和处理的格式。接下来,使用Transformer模型架构对数据进行训练。ChatGPT采用了自监督学习的方法,通过预测下一个单词来训练模型。具体来说,模型通过遮蔽部分输入文本,然后尝试预测被遮蔽的部分。这样的预测任务可以帮助模型学习语言的上下文和语义。
推理
在ChatGPT的推理阶段,用户输入一段对话或问题,模型将根据这些输入生成回复。推理过程中,模型会根据输入的上下文进行推断,并生成可能的回答。ChatGPT使用了一种称为“自回归生成”的方法,即逐个单词地生成回复。模型会根据前面生成的单词来预测下一个单词,直到生成完整的回复。这种生成方法可以保持回复的连贯性和流畅性。
控制
控制是指在ChatGPT中对生成回复进行约束和调整的机制。由于ChatGPT是通过大规模的训练数据学习到的,它可能会生成一些不合适或错误的回答。为了解决这个问题,ChatGPT引入了控制机制。控制机制可以通过添加特定的指令或条件来调整生成回复的行为。例如,可以指定生成回复时遵循某种特定的风格、语气或主题。这样可以提高生成回复的准确性和可控性。
模型的优势
ChatGPT的TCC框架具有以下几个优势。通过大规模的自监督学习训练,模型可以学习到丰富的语言知识和语义理解能力。ChatGPT采用了Transformer模型,具有较强的序列建模能力,可以处理长文本和复杂的对话。控制机制使得模型的生成回复更加可控和精确。
应用领域
ChatGPT的TCC框架在多个领域有广泛的应用。在客户服务领域,ChatGPT可以作为一个虚拟客服代表,与用户进行对话,解答问题和提供帮助。在教育领域,ChatGPT可以作为一个智能辅导员,与学生进行对话,回答问题和提供学习建议。在娱乐领域,ChatGPT可以作为一个虚拟角色,与用户进行互动对话,提供娱乐和娱乐。
未来发展
尽管ChatGPT的TCC框架已经取得了很大的成功,但仍然存在一些挑战和改进的空间。模型的生成回复可能会受到一些偏见和不准确性的影响,需要进一步的优化和改进。模型在处理复杂的问题和对话时可能会出现困惑或不连贯的情况,需要更加精确和准确的推理能力。未来的研究和发展将继续推动ChatGPT技术框架的进步和应用。